John Adams may have lived in the 1700’s – 1800’s, but there were a few interesting things about him.
- In 1755, John Adams graduated from Harvard; he was only 19 years old!
- When John Adams met Abigail Smith, his nickname for her was Miss Adorable.
- When Adams became vice president under George Washington, he later wrote that the vice presidency was “the most insignificant office that ever the invention of man contrived or his imagination conceived.”-John Adams
- After becoming president on the evening of November 1, 1800, Adams was the first president to ever sleep in the White House.
- Thomas Jefferson and John Adams began sending letters to each other in 1813. This warm exchange lasted until both men died on July 4, 1826. This was very ironic considering the two men used to be chief rivals.
- John Adams’s last words were, “Thomas Jefferson survives” not knowing that Jefferson had died a few hours earlier that same day.
- John Adams died exactly 50 years after the signing of the Declaration of Independence.
